James Wannerton, from Blackpool has created a map which shows what each tube station tastes like. As president of the UK Synaesthesia Association, Wannerton can taste words when he hears or says them, as Synaesthesia - a neurological condition - links senses.
"I've often gone out of my way to travel through places such as Plaistow and Mill Hill East just to see what they taste like in situ and of course to add another to my collection", he told the Telegraph.
